Ingrid Pears MBE has been working with glass for many years now, her passion began whilst studying for a diploma in Art & Design where she found 'glass' a totally new exciting medium for her to work in. Ingrid undertook an honours degree and graduated in 1998 from Middlesex University, London. with a BA(Hons) Degree in 3D Design, specialising in Glass. Later that year Ingrid won a Scholarship from the Worshipful Company of Glass Sellers of London, which allowed Ingrid to study postgraduate Glass Techniques and Technology at the International Glass Centre, West Midlands. 

Ingrid went on to win The Frederick Stuart Memorial Award 1999  for the ‘best blown piece of glass’ that year. In year 2001 Ingrid continued her success and won the Craftsman Magazine Award at the British Craft Trade Fair. Since then Ingrid has achieved shortlistings for UK Trade & Investment 'International Business Awards 2008 & 2009'  for her contribution to work invested inward into India and 'The Nottinghamshire Creative Business Awards 2009' for 'Project India' In 2010 Ingrid was a winner and a  finalist in the UK Trade & Investment International Business Awards for 'Young Exporter 2010' (finalist) and WINNER of 'Established Exporter to India 2010' as part of the BRIC category Brazil, Russia, India & China.

In 2012 Ingrid finds herself on the Queens New Year Honours List. Ingrid receives an MBE.

Interconnections’ The way every object, body and entity depends on another facinates me. For example the way people depend on each other for support in times of need seems to be a driving force in my work. I wanted and continue to explore these bonds through my work so that the glass holds another piece, relying on another for its support and strength, whether that express’  a physical or emotional bias. The connections between each piece of glass are significant, as they are expressions of a relationship, whether it is between one rock and another or mother and child, brother and sister, lovers and families as a whole. I specialize in creating pieces that have a meaning behind them, often with cut and polished edges that connect together. I enjoy working with people to develop pieces of glass personal to themselves from their own life experiences. Glass is an extremely versatile and tactile material in its molten state.
